Title:
[i915_bpo] Fix flickering issue after panel change

Bug description:
[Impact]
A certain OEM laptop changed the panel type/vendor, and the change regressed
the driver causing a flickering image. The ODM has tools to measure various
values of the driver/panel combination, and determined that some voltage levels
were way too low to pass the spec. The process to bisect the commits took
weeks, so while it's technically possible that this issue was fixed by a single
commit (drm/i915: Ignore OpRegion panel type except on select machines), we've
also kept another 10 commits which upstream thought should help (and did, they
improved the measured values but not enough).
So, this backport carries all 11 commits from 4.8/4.9 that the ODM
verified to pass the tests.
[Test case]
Needs to be tested with the ODM tools to be sure.
[Regression potential]
There is some, but apart from the necessary refactoring the rest are bugfixes
to match the HW specs, so this should in fact fix a lot more than just this
certain machine.
